How to ventilate your house in summer in a natural way
- Finding natural air flow: The best way to let air in is to open doors or windows that connect and allow air to flow in.
- Keep blinds down and curtains closed: Sometimes the simplest steps are the most overlooked. The best time to keep windows and blinds open is early in the morning or late in the evening. Some tricks that can help are light fabrics and light-coloured curtains. This advice also applies to other fabrics such as bed linen.
- Cool decorations: Did you know that there are small water features or plants that help to reduce the heat? The use of small decorative accessories can also help to cool down the interior of your home.
- Do not use some electrical appliances: there are appliances that, despite not seeming to do so, increase the temperature indoors. We can control the time of use of computers, irons, ovens and television.
